如何配置和使用 Linux 的远程桌面

D
dashen42 2023-12-17T20:12:52+08:00
0 0 253

远程桌面是一种非常方便的技术,它允许我们在不同计算机之间共享桌面界面。在 Linux 系统中,我们可以使用不同的工具和协议来实现远程桌面功能。在本文中,我们将介绍如何配置和使用 Linux 的远程桌面。

远程桌面的配置

首先,我们需要在目标 Linux 计算机上进行一些配置,以允许远程桌面连接。以下是一些常见的配置方法:

1. 使用 SSH

SSH(Secure Shell)是一个安全的协议,可以通过加密连接来实现远程桌面功能。要配置 SSH,请执行以下步骤:

  1. 在目标计算机上安装 SSH 服务器:sudo apt install openssh-server(对于 Debian 和 Ubuntu 系统)或 sudo yum install openssh-server(对于 CentOS 和 Fedora 系统)。
  2. 启动 SSH 服务器:sudo systemctl start sshd
  3. 启用 SSH 服务器开机自启:sudo systemctl enable sshd

现在,我们可以使用任何支持 SSH 的远程桌面客户端连接到目标计算机了。

2. 使用 VNC

VNC(Virtual Network Computing)是一种常用的远程桌面协议。要配置 VNC,请执行以下步骤:

  1. 在目标计算机上安装 VNC 服务器:sudo apt install tightvncserver(对于 Debian 和 Ubuntu 系统)或 sudo yum install tigervnc-server(对于 CentOS 和 Fedora 系统)。
  2. 配置 VNC 服务器密码:vncpasswd,并设置一个密码。
  3. 启动 VNC 服务器:vncserver :1 -geometry 1280x800 -depth 24(可以根据需要修改分辨率和颜色深度)。

现在,我们可以使用任何支持 VNC 的远程桌面客户端连接到目标计算机了。

远程桌面的使用

一旦配置好远程桌面服务器,我们可以使用不同的客户端工具连接到目标计算机的桌面界面。

在 Linux 上使用 Remmina

Remmina 是一个流行的远程桌面客户端,它支持多种协议,包括 SSH 和 VNC。要在 Linux 上使用 Remmina,请执行以下步骤:

  1. 安装 Remmina:sudo apt install remmina(对于 Debian 和 Ubuntu 系统)或 sudo yum install remmina(对于 CentOS 和 Fedora 系统)。
  2. 打开 Remmina。
  3. 点击 "新建连接",选择要使用的远程桌面协议。
  4. 输入目标计算机的 IP 地址、用户名和密码(如果适用)。
  5. 点击 "连接",开始远程桌面会话。

在 Windows 上使用 PuTTY 和 VNC Viewer

如果您使用的是 Windows 操作系统,可以使用 PuTTY 和 VNC Viewer 来连接到 Linux 远程桌面。请执行以下步骤:

  1. 下载并安装 PuTTY(SSH 客户端)和 VNC Viewer。
  2. 打开 PuTTY。
  3. 输入目标计算机的 IP 地址和 SSH 端口(默认为 22)。
  4. 选择 "SSH" 协议,并点击 "Open"。
  5. 输入您的用户名和密码来连接到目标计算机。
  6. 打开 VNC Viewer。
  7. 输入目标计算机的 IP 地址和 VNC 端口(默认为 5901)。
  8. 点击 "连接",开始远程桌面会话。

总结

通过使用 SSH 或 VNC,我们可以配置和使用 Linux 的远程桌面功能。在本文中,我们介绍了如何配置 SSH 和 VNC 服务器,并使用 Remmina、PuTTY 和 VNC Viewer 这些工具连接到远程桌面。无论是在 Linux 还是 Windows 系统上,都可以轻松地实现远程桌面连接。希望本文对您有所帮助!

相似文章

    评论 (0)